Sorts Of Stress Washing Machines



When it concerns pressure washing, understanding the different kinds of pressure washing machines readily available can make a substantial difference in your cleansing efficiency.

You'll usually encounter three major types: electric, gas, and warm water pressure washing machines.

Electric stress washing machines are suitable for light-duty jobs, such as washing automobiles or cleaning patios. They're quieter, simpler to use, and perfect for smaller sized tasks around your home.

If you require more power for harder jobs, gas pressure washing machines are the means to go. They're more powerful and can take care of sturdy tasks like removing paint or cleaning big driveways. Nonetheless, they need more upkeep and can be a little bit louder.

For those actually difficult tasks, warm water stress washing machines offer the very best cleaning power. They warm the water, making it efficient for getting rid of oil and oil spots. These are generally used in business setups but can be helpful for property customers dealing with challenging cleansing jobs.



Picking the ideal sort of pressure washing machine for your requirements will certainly help you save effort and time, guaranteeing you finish the job successfully.

Safety and security Precautions



Prior to diving into your pressure cleaning project, it's vital to focus on safety precautions to shield on your own and your surroundings. First, wear suitable equipment, consisting of safety and security goggles, gloves, and non-slip footwear. These things will protect you from particles and high-pressure water.

Next, bear in mind your tools. Inspect the pressure washing machine for any type of leakages or problems before usage. See to it all connections are limited, and always follow the producer's guidelines pertaining to procedure and maintenance.

Maintain a first aid set nearby for any kind of small injuries that may occur throughout the job.

Keep in mind to keep a secure range from electrical outlets, high-voltage line, and various other prospective hazards. Beware of unsafe surfaces, particularly when making use of water on sidewalks or driveways.

Finally, prevent pointing the nozzle at individuals, pets, or fragile surfaces. By following these safety preventative measures, you'll produce a more secure work environment and decrease the threat of accidents or injuries while pressure cleaning.

Remain sharp, and do not hurry your job!

Best Practices for Pressure Washing



Among the very best methods for stress washing is to start with a thorough analysis of the surface you'll be cleaning. Next off, choose the appropriate nozzle and pressure setup for the work. A wide-angle nozzle is excellent for fragile surface areas, while a narrow one works well for tougher spots. Constantly begin with the lowest stress and slowly increase it if needed.

Before you begin, clear the area of any kind of challenges and shield plants, home windows, and various other surface areas that may be damaged by the spray.

When washing, maintain the nozzle at a constant range from the surface area, and utilize sweeping motions to stay clear of touches. Job inside out so that dirt and particles fall away as you cleanse.

Ultimately, wash the area completely to remove any soap or cleaning service residues. After you're done, examine your work to guarantee you didn't miss any places.

Adhering to these ideal practices will certainly help you accomplish the most effective results while prolonging the life of your surface areas.
